On Fight Club's 20th anniversary, we're breaking the first rule. We're going to talk about Fight Club. Namely, we're going to talk about Brad Pitt's iconic style in the movie, because two decades on, we're still thinking about Tyler Durden in that leather jacket.

You know the one we mean. It's red; it's tailored; it's simultaneously understated and obnoxious; it's a little bit ’70s. It's the slim-fit jacket dream we all want our brazen alter-egos to don, and thanks to Highsnobiety's shopping team, that dream is now a possibility.

Of course, to fully nail the Durden drip, you've got to go all in. He paired his jacket with a Hawaiian shirt (his was Toucan print, if you want to get specific), black pants with stripes down the side, and red-lensed glasses.
